Comments

In difficult conditions yesterday afternoon we flew off some cargo before the wind and swell made it impractical to find a spot that suited both the ship and helicopters. Instead the ship found a protected area and stacked cargo on the deck ready for better conditions. After another night of steaming up and down the east coast we were in Buckles Bay early and started flying off cargo to the station with one helicopter. At the same time the second helicopter commenced work down the island supporting science projects and retrieving bundles of Marine Debris that have been collected at locations around the island over the winter. We are now in Sandy Bay stacking the deck with cargo again and will soon return to Buckles Bay to have it flown off. "Vsekh blag do zavtra" Robb and Andy.
